Bernie Barnes age 75, of Mitchell died Saturday August 5, 2017 at his home surrounded by family. Memorial services will be 2:00 PM Tuesday, August 8, 2017 at the First Reformed Church in Mitchell. Visitation will be at the church from 11:30 to 1:30 on Tuesday. Pastor Dean Ulmer will officiate.
Bernie was born June 1, 1942 in Mitchell, SD to Don Sr. and Bernita (Bender) Barnes. Bernie graduated from Notre Dame High School and later obtained his Bachelor Degree at Dakota Wesleyan University. He married Judy Kreutzfeldt on March 25th 1972 and from this union, two daughters were born.
For the last four decades, Bernie was driven almost entirely by life's most simple things. He left no doubt about his children and grandchildren meaning "the world" to him. His family felt this most through their frequent phone calls, questions about the smallest of details just to show he cared, along with sharing how much he enjoyed our time spent as a family on weekends and those special occasions that brought us all together. Daughters Kelly and Jill always knew that Bernie's love and support was endless.
Bernie made a career out of his passions in golf and love for sports. First as a coach, then a sports writer, but he found golf to be his ultimate passion as a long-time golf professional and instructor. When he wasn't busy caring for the golf course, he also brought his passion for Agronomy to his own lawn and conversation with virtually anyone who showed an interest in grass.
He always loved to read, but became the ultimate world historian after retirement through his constant hunger for knowledge through reading.
Bernie's impact on people young and old was impressionable. Bernie was a family man to all. Whether it was his own family, his church family or just around his neighborhood, you knew you were loved.
Grateful for sharing his life are his wife Judy of Mitchell; daughters Kelly (Michael) Greene of Madison, SD and Jill (Kelby) Kleinsasser of Sioux Falls, SD; grandchildren Jaxon Greene, Hayley Krutsch, Cameron Kleinsasser, Maxwell Kleinsasser, Payton Kleinsasser and Drew Kleinsasser; brothers Don (Kate) Barnes of Sioux Falls, SD and Tobin (Jeannie) Barnes of Spearfish, SD; many nieces, nephews and all his special friends.
Bernie is preceded in death by his parents.
